A young woman was sitting in her cubicle at work, lost in deep thought. Her boss walked by and did a double take. "What do you think you're doing?" he demanded. "I'm thinking," she replied. "Get back to work!" he growled. "You don't get paid to think!" It may sound humorous now, but underneath that comment is a sad truth. Most organisations don't recognise the value of thinking; in fact, it is quietly being removed from our educational system as well. In a few short years, you won't see an employee thinking in a cubicle or an office because they will have forgotten how to do so.
